Who first studied component colors of sunlight?

Isaac Newton is credited with first studying the component colors of sunlight through his experiments with prisms in the 17th century. He demonstrated that sunlight is composed of different colors that can be separated and recombined to form white light.


How can recrystallization separate a mixture?

Recrystallization separates a mixture by taking advantage of differences in solubility between the components. By dissolving the mixture in a suitable solvent at an elevated temperature, the less soluble component will precipitate out first as the solution cools, forming pure crystals. The more soluble component remains dissolved in the solution and can be separated from the crystals through filtration.


What happens to the particles in distillation?

In distillation, the particles in a liquid mixture are separated based on their boiling points. When the mixture is heated, the component with the lower boiling point vaporizes first, rises, and condenses back into a liquid in a separate container. The remaining components are left behind in the original container.

How do you separate gases the air?

The best process for the separation of components of air is fractional distillation of air. The process includes the liquefaction of air first and then distillation of various fractions on the basis of different boiling points. By using this process, all the components of air can be separated out.

What date was calcium discovered?

Calcium was known to be a component in lime during Roman times, but was first separated from it in 1808 by Sir Humphrey Davy via electrolysis.
